Transaction 8266fa6af9eb34108f3a3419ae21234a8c27f850e3af73374d0818f5aa3b2d77
1 Input
1 Output
-
8266fa6af9eb34108f3a3419ae21234a8c27f850e3af73374d0818f5aa3b2d77:0
- value
- 377921
- script pubkey
- OP_0 OP_PUSHBYTES_20 90b019054227aa5344bf325b5910b8de5e0ee9a7
- address
- bc1qjzcpjp2zy749x39lxfd4jy9cme0qa6d84dm2sd